Among the more distinctive service vehicles operated were eight of these Railway Breakdown Tenders delivered in the early 1960s. They were joined in 1966 by one further example which differed in having a continuous roofline (1416LD). All were based on the Leyland Titan PD3A/1 bus chassis and featured a crew cab and illuminated headboard sign. Several also carried boards for the display of posters. 1273LD (571EYU), seen here at Lillie Bridge, was the first to arrive and, like most of the others, survived into the 1980s. In the background are several LT service wagons and a rail-mounted crane. |
